#ae1cb4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ae1cb4 is composed of 68.2% red, 11%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.3% cyan, 84.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 297.6 degrees, a saturation of 73.1% and a lightness of 40.8%. #ae1cb4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ff38ff with #5d0069.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#ae1cb4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a020a is the darkest color, while #fef8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ae1cb4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c646c is the less saturated color, while #c404cc is the most saturated one.
